图像分割方法在焊缝跟踪过程中的应用 被引量:1

Application of image segmentation method in seam recognition process

摘要 为提高焊缝超声波探伤的实时跟踪,提出将图像分割方法应用于白线跟踪法和激光跟踪法两种不同焊缝跟踪系统中。一种是采用Hough变换边缘检测法对检测图像中的目标边缘进行提取,另一种是利用区域增长法对检测图像中的目标区域和背景区域进行有效区分,这两种方法都能很好地提取出图像中的目标特征信息。仿真结果表明,两种图像分割算法在焊缝跟踪过程中能够准确地识别出焊缝的特征信息,确保跟踪系统的实时性。 In order to improve the real-time tracking of seam ultrasonic inspection,two image segmentation methods are applied to two different seam tracking systems,which are white line tracking and laser tracking.In the first method,the target edge in inspecting image is extracted by edge detection of Hough transform.In the second method,the target edge and background in inspecting image are effectively distinguished by region growing.The target characteristic information in image is better extracted by two methods.The simulation results indicate that both methods can accurately recognize the seam characteristic information,and ensure the real-time in tracking system.
